Witryna5 wrz 2024 · Insects, including honey bees, aid in pollination by moving small grains of pollen from flower to flower. Pollen is often moved to flowers on another plant of the same variety. Pollinated plants produce more fruit/seed resulting in a much larger yield. Some plants are self pollinating and need no help from wind or insects to produce fruit.
